Burkina Faso at the 2019 World Aquatics Championships
Burkina Faso competed at the 2019 World Aquatics Championships in Gwangju, South Korea from 12 to 28 July.

Swimming
Burkina Faso entered four swimmers.[1]
- Men
Athlete | Event | Heat | Semifinal | Final | |||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Time | Rank | Time | Rank | Time | Rank | ||
Adama Ouedraogo | 50 m freestyle | 25.38 | =101 | Did not advance | |||
100 m freestyle | 58.27 | 109 | Did not advance | ||||
Tindwende Sawadogo | 50 m breaststroke | 33.97 | 66 | Did not advance |
- Women
Athlete | Event | Heat | Semifinal | Final | |||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Time | Rank | Time | Rank | Time | Rank | ||
Angelika Ouedraogo | 50 m freestyle | 29.60 | 77 | Did not advance | |||
Soukeyna Pitroipa | 50 m breaststroke | 44.18 | 51 | Did not advance |
